签名技术与区块链,构建信任与安全的数字基石

***:签名技术与区块链共同为数字领域构建起信任与安全的基石。签名技术作为保障信息真实性、完整性和不可否认性的重要手段,能有效防止信息被篡改和伪造。而区块链凭借其去中心化、分布式账本等特性,让数据的存...
***:签名技术与区块链共同为数字领域构建起信任与安全的基石。签名技术作为保障信息真实性、完整性和不可否认性的重要手段,能有效防止信息被篡改和伪造。而区块链凭借其去中心化、分布式账本等特性,让数据的存储和传输更具安全性与透明度。二者相辅相成,签名技术可用于区块链交易的身份验证与数据签名,区块链则为签名技术的应用提供了可靠的环境。它们的结合在金融、供应链等多领域都有广泛应用前景,极大推动数字世界的安全发展。

在当今数字化浪潮以前所未有的速度迅猛推进的时代,区块链技术宛如一颗璀璨的新星,凭借其去中心化、不可篡改等独特特性,吸引了众多领域投来的热切目光,从金融交易的复杂运作到供应链管理的精细把控,从医疗数据共享的隐私守护到数字身份认证的精准识别,区块链正以一种潜移默化却又势不可挡的姿态,逐步重塑着我们的生活与工作模式,而签名技术,作为保障区块链安全与可信的关键要素,恰似区块链这座宏伟大厦深埋地下的稳固基石,默默地支撑着整个系统的稳定运行,本文将全方位、深入地探讨签名技术与区块链之间千丝万缕的紧密联系,细致分析签名技术在区块链中的应用原理、显著优势以及亟待攻克的挑战。

签名技术概述

签名技术的基本概念

签名技术是一种专门用于验证数据来源和完整性的密码学手段,在传统的纸质文件世界里,签名是个人或组织对文件内容的郑重认可与承诺,具有不容置疑的法律效力,而当我们步入数字世界,数字签名借助公钥密码学算法,对数据进行精妙的加密处理,生成一串独一无二的签名值,这个签名值与原始数据以及签名者的私钥紧密关联,宛如一把钥匙对应一把锁,只有使用与之对应的公钥,才能精准验证签名的有效性。

常见的签名算法

常见的数字签名算法犹如密码学宝库中的一颗颗明珠,包括 RSA、DSA(数字签名算法)、ECDSA(椭圆曲线数字签名算法)等,RSA 算法作为最早问世的公钥密码算法之一,它巧妙地基于大整数分解的困难性构建起安全防线,凭借较高的安全性和广泛的适用性,在密码学领域占据着重要的一席之地,DSA 是美国国家标准与技术研究院(NIST)精心制定的数字签名标准,主要在数字签名和认证的舞台上大显身手,ECDSA 则是基于椭圆曲线密码学的数字签名算法,如同一位高效的舞者,在相同的安全级别下,所需的密钥长度比 RSA 和 DSA 更短,因此具有更高的计算效率和更低的资源消耗,在资源有限的场景中表现得尤为出色。

区块链技术简介

区块链的定义和特点

区块链是一种极具创新性的分布式账本技术,它宛如一条时间的长河,将数据按照时间顺序依次串联成一个个数据块,并运用密码学方法为数据穿上一层坚不可摧的铠甲,确保数据的不可篡改和可追溯性,区块链的主要特点犹如其独特的基因,包括去中心化、共识机制、智能合约等,去中心化意味着区块链网络中不存在高高在上的中心化管理机构,所有节点都处于平等的地位,就像一群志同道合的伙伴,共同维护着整个网络的有序运行,共识机制则像是一位公正的裁判,用于解决分布式网络中的一致性问题,确保所有节点对数据的状态达成高度一致,智能合约是一种具备自动执行能力的合约代码,它宛如一个不知疲倦的机器人,可以根据预设的条件自动执行交易和操作,为区块链的应用增添了更多的灵活性和自动化程度。

区块链的应用领域

区块链技术的应用领域就像一张巨大的网,广泛地涵盖了金融、医疗、物流、能源等多个行业,在金融领域,区块链宛如一位高效的交易助手,可以用于跨境支付、证券交易、供应链金融等复杂场景,极大地提高交易效率,同时降低成本,让金融交易变得更加便捷和高效,在医疗领域,区块链如同一位忠诚的守护者,可以实现医疗数据的安全共享和管理,精心保护患者的隐私和权益,让医疗数据在安全的轨道上有序流动,在物流领域,区块链就像一双明亮的眼睛,可以实现货物的全程跟踪和溯源,提高供应链的透明度和可靠性,让货物的运输过程变得更加清晰和可信赖。

签名技术在区块链中的应用原理

交易签名

在区块链的世界里,每一笔交易都像是一位等待入场的舞者,需要经过签名验证这道严格的关卡,才能被正式记录到区块链上,当用户满怀期待地发起一笔交易时,首先需要使用自己的私钥对交易数据进行深情“签名”,生成一个独一无二的签名值,随后,将交易数据和签名值如同信件一般一起广播到区块链网络中,其他节点在接收到这封“信件”后,会使用发送者的公钥对签名进行仔细验证,如果验证通过,就如同为交易打开了一扇通往区块链的大门,则认为该交易是有效的,可以被纳入到区块链这个大家庭中。

区块签名

除了交易签名外,每个区块也像是一位需要证明自己身份的使者,需要进行签名,区块签名的作用在于确保区块的完整性和真实性,当一个新的区块如同新生儿一般被创建时,矿工需要使用自己的私钥对区块头进行庄重签名,区块头就像一个信息宝库,包含了前一个区块的哈希值、当前区块的交易数据哈希值、时间戳等重要信息,其他节点在接收到新的区块后,会使用矿工的公钥对区块签名进行严谨验证,如果验证通过,就如同认可了这位“使者”的身份,则认为该区块是有效的,可以被添加到区块链的末尾,成为区块链历史长河中的一部分。

身份认证

签名技术还像是一把精准的钥匙,可以用于区块链中的身份认证,在区块链网络中,每个节点都拥有自己的公钥和私钥,公钥就像是节点的身份证,可以作为节点的身份标识,而私钥则如同一个神秘的宝藏钥匙,用于对交易和消息进行签名,通过验证签名的有效性,就像通过检查身份证来确认身份一样,可以确认节点的身份和权限,在一个联盟链中,只有经过授权的节点才有资格参与共识和交易处理,通过签名技术可以实现对节点身份的严格认证,确保区块链网络的安全性和稳定性。

签名技术为区块链带来的优势

安全性

签名技术是保障区块链安全的核心利器之一,通过巧妙使用公钥密码学算法,签名技术为交易数据构筑了一道坚不可摧的防线,确保交易数据的不可篡改和不可抵赖性,即使攻击者如同贪婪的小偷,获取了部分交易数据,但由于没有对应的私钥这把“钥匙”,也无法伪造有效的签名,签名技术还像一位勇敢的卫士,可以防止双花攻击等恶意行为,确保区块链网络的正常运行,让区块链成为一个安全可靠的数字家园。

隐私保护

在区块链的世界里,签名技术就像一位贴心的隐私守护者,可以实现对用户隐私的精心保护,用户的私钥如同一个绝密的宝藏,只有自己知道,而公钥则可以像名片一样公开,在交易过程中,其他节点只能通过公钥验证签名的有效性,就像只能看到名片上的信息,而无法获取用户的私钥和敏感信息,这种方式在保证交易可验证性的同时,如同为用户的隐私穿上了一层隐形的铠甲,保护用户的隐私和权益。

可追溯性

签名技术为区块链赋予了强大的可追溯性,就像为每一笔交易和每个区块都贴上了一个独一无二的标签,每一笔交易和每个区块都有唯一的签名,通过验证签名就像顺着标签寻找源头一样,可以追溯到交易的发起者和区块的创建者,这种可追溯性可以用于审计、监管等重要场景,提高区块链系统的透明度和可信度,让区块链成为一个可以被信任和监督的数字账本。

签名技术在区块链中面临的挑战

量子计算的威胁

随着量子计算技术如同一匹脱缰的野马迅猛发展,传统的签名算法正面临着被破解的严峻风险,量子计算机拥有强大得令人惊叹的计算能力,就像一个超级大脑,可以在短时间内破解基于大整数分解和椭圆曲线离散对数问题的签名算法,为了应对量子计算这头“猛兽”的威胁,研究人员正如同勇敢的探险家,积极探索基于量子密码学的签名算法,如格密码签名、多变量签名等,试图为签名技术寻找新的安全港湾。

签名算法的性能瓶颈

在区块链网络这个热闹的大家庭中,大量的交易和区块就像源源不断的客人,需要进行签名验证,这对签名算法的性能提出了极高的要求,就像一场激烈的速度竞赛,一些传统的签名算法,如 RSA,在处理大量数据时就像一位行动迟缓的老人,效率较低,容易成为区块链性能的瓶颈,我们需要不断地对签名算法进行优化,就像给汽车更换更强大的发动机一样,提高其计算效率和处理能力,让区块链网络能够更加流畅地运行。

密钥管理问题

签名技术的安全性如同高楼大厦,依赖于私钥的安全管理这一稳固基石,如果私钥被泄露或丢失,就像大楼的基石被破坏,将会导致用户的资产和信息面临巨大的风险,在区块链这个庞大而复杂的网络中,由于节点数量众多,密钥管理就像在一个巨大的迷宫中寻找宝藏一样变得更加复杂,如何安全地生成、存储和使用私钥,是签名技术在区块链中面临的一个亟待解决的重要问题,需要我们像聪明的锁匠一样,不断探索更加安全可靠的密钥管理方法。

展望与结论

签名技术与区块链是一对相辅相成、携手共进的伙伴,签名技术作为区块链的核心安全机制,就像一位忠诚的守护者,为区块链的安全、可信和高效运行提供了至关重要的保障,通过交易签名、区块签名和身份认证等方式,签名技术如同一位技艺精湛的工匠,确保了区块链中的数据完整性、不可抵赖性和隐私保护,签名技术在区块链中也并非一帆风顺,面临着量子计算的威胁、性能瓶颈和密钥管理等诸多挑战。

随着技术的不断发展和创新,我们就像一群勇敢的开拓者,需要不断探索和改进签名技术,以适应区块链技术飞速发展的需求,我们还需要加强对签名技术和区块链的深入研究和广泛应用,就像为一艘巨轮扬起风帆,推动区块链技术在更多领域的广泛应用,为构建更加安全、可信的数字世界贡献我们的智慧和力量。

签名技术与区块链的完美结合为我们打开了一扇通往无限可能的大门,在这个数字化的时代,我们有足够的理由坚信,签名技术和区块链将如同两位亲密的伙伴,共同推动社会的进步和发展,开启一个充满希望和机遇的全新数字经济时代,让我们满怀期待,迎接这个新时代的到来!